I've been searching for a recurve to start with and have come upon a Ben Pearson Stallion bow. This is a 62" 50# bow. I think the longer length will be good for me as I am about 6'2" and have heard a longer length is a little more forgiving. As I said I am new to this and don't want to put a lot of money into something I may not continue with. Can anyone tell me anything about this model. It appears to be in very good condition but needs a new string. Thanks for any replies. Les

What do you call "a lot of money"?.

This bow was made from the early 1960s, about 1963, if I remember. They were good bows, but if you are shooting, remember it is not new, and you are not a museum. I am still shooting a Bear Kodiak Magnum from 1968 and a Red Wing from 1972, and they are great.
